Research says that only 15% of high school students get the recommended 9 hours of sleep per night. This is a problem. Students who do not get enough sleep every night experience a lack of concentration in school the next day and do not perform as well as they would if they had gotten an extra hour of sleep. I propose that Lower Merion should push back the high school starting time by an hour in order for the students to be more alert during class and in turn have a better performance in school.

Sleep deprivation can cause a myriad of problems with a person’s health and in their school life. Getting too little sleep can cause a person to have depression, memory problems, have impaired brain activity, have cognitive dysfunction, moodiness, and many other things. All of the side effects just listed can affect a student’s performance in their academic classes in a negative way. Statistics say that 87% of US high school students get far less than the recommended 10 hours of sleep each night, and this makes it far more difficult for students to pay attention in class in the following morning.
